WebThe symbol used is greater than or equal to (≥) so a closed circle must be used at 0. \ (x\) is greater than or equal to 0, so the arrow from the circle must show the numbers that are... WebAn open circle is used for greater than (>) or less than (<). The end point is not part of the solution. ALT + 6 + 0 for Less Than ( < ) ALT + 6 + 2 for Greater Than ( > ) Switching to QWERTY keyboard. If you are using AZERTY keyboard, switching may be necessary to easily press these symbols.
